Blogger A Day Call: Hello is Kent there?
After a talk with Barbara at my cellphone company to adjust my minutes higher — I should hold a contest to see who can guess how many a month are in my plan. — I was able to sit back, relax, and meet Kent Blumberg for our conversation.
Kent was well worth that cellphone plan adjustment.
I started with comments about Kent’s blog — how well focused and branded the message is. We discussed the short list of categories that tell a story and the short blogroll that relates and expands on the same theme. I wished out loud that I had such a clean sidebar. That discussion led to a comparison of WordPress and TypePad, with explanations of how he ended up on one and I ended up on the other.
Then I asked one of my favorite questions, “What do you do when you’re not doing this?” Kent explained his background in the paper business. I could related to that. We talked about the ways in which the paper business is shrinking, which led Kent to sharing his interest in a new industry.
Kent sees his future in working with cellulosic-ethanol. I didn’t know what it is either. Lucky for me, Kent does a great job explaining it. Get him talking about it and you might suspect that he had it for breakfast — his energy level goes up, as if he’s been refueled. (Okay so, now and then I go for the easy one. Sorry, Kent.)
Kent’s not only sure cellulosic-ethanol is in his future, but also sure that it’s in ours. He knows that the industry needs strong business leaders. He plans to be there to make the new fuel and new jobs this fledgling industry will bring.
I love the way that when bloggers talk, we can’t help but learn new things from each other.
B.A.D. Blogger Quote
People will hear more and more about cellulosic-ethanol. . . . All of the companies are run by by PhDs and they need people to build and run the businesses.–Kent Blumberg
